Why These Are the Top Insulation Contractors in Casco

The insulation market in and around Casco, WI, is characteristic of a rural area served by regional specialists. There are no dedicated insulation contractors physically located within the village limits of Casco. Homeowners and businesses rely on established contractors from hub cities like Green Bay, Manitowoc, and Kaukauna, who regularly service the broader Northeastern Wisconsin region, including Kewaunee County. **Average Quality & Competition:** The quality of available service is high, as the contractors who succeed in this regional market are typically well-established, licensed, and insured, with specific expertise in dealing with Wisconsin's harsh climate. Competition is healthy but not saturated, focusing on reputation and specialized skills rather than price alone. **Typical Pricing:** Pricing is competitive with state averages. Ballpark costs can be estimated as follows: * **Attic Blown-In Insulation:** $1,500 - $3,500 * **Spray Foam Insulation (Open Cell):** $1.00 - $1.50 per board foot * **Spray Foam Insulation (Closed Cell):** $1.25 - $2.00 per board foot * **Wall Insulation (Blown-in):** $1,000 - $2,500 per wall * **Basement/Crawl Space Insulation:** $2,000 - $5,000+ These providers are well-versed in Wisconsin's building codes and can often advise on potential rebates from local utilities like Wisconsin Public Service (WPS) or We Energies, which serve the area. It is always recommended to obtain multiple quotes and verify current licensing and insurance before proceeding with any project.

Frequently Asked Questions About Insulation in Casco

Get answers to common questions about insulation services in Casco, Wisconsin.

1What are the most important insulation upgrades for my Casco home given our local climate?

For Casco's cold Wisconsin winters, prioritizing air sealing and attic insulation is crucial. We recommend achieving at least R-49 to R-60 in your attic with blown-in cellulose or fiberglass to combat significant heat loss. Properly insulating basement rim joists and crawl spaces is also vital to prevent drafts and frozen pipes common in Kewaunee County.

2How does the timing of seasons in Door County affect the best time to schedule insulation work?

While insulation can be installed year-round, late summer and early fall are ideal in Casco. Scheduling during this period ensures your home is prepared before freezing temperatures arrive and avoids the peak contractor demand of mid-fall. It also allows for better attic ventilation as extreme summer heat has passed, making the work environment safer for installers.

3Are there any local Wisconsin or Casco-specific rebates or incentives for insulation improvements?

Yes, Focus on Energy, Wisconsin's statewide energy efficiency program, offers cash-back rebates for qualifying insulation upgrades. Additionally, Kewaunee County or local utility providers like Wisconsin Public Service may have specific incentives. A reputable local installer will be familiar with these programs and can help you complete the necessary paperwork.

5My older Casco home feels drafty. Is adding insulation enough, or are other steps needed?

Insulation alone is often insufficient in older homes; air sealing is the critical first step. Gaps around windows, doors, wiring penetrations, and sill plates are common in historic homes here and must be sealed with caulk or foam. This prevents conditioned air from escaping and allows the new insulation to perform effectively, dramatically improving comfort and reducing heating bills.
